Why Replace Windows?
Windows are integral to a home's architecture and performance. In time, they can end up being ineffective, resulting in various concerns. Here are some factors house owners think about window replacement:
Energy Efficiency: Old, single-pane windows can lead to greater energy bills due to heat loss in winter season and heat gain in summer. Upgrading to energy-efficient windows can significantly minimize these costs.
Enhanced Aesthetics: New windows can revitalize the look of a home. They are available in numerous designs, colors, and materials, allowing house owners to tailor their appearance.
Increased Property Value: Homebuyers typically prioritize energy efficiency and curb appeal, so brand-new windows can make a home more appealing on the marketplace.
Noise Reduction: New windows can provide much better sound insulation, decreasing outside sound invasion.
Enhanced Comfort: Replacing old windows can lessen drafts, making sure a more comfortable indoor environment.

Changing windows can be an overwhelming task, but simplifying into steps can make the procedure more manageable. Here's a normal workflow:
Assessment and Measurement: Start by evaluating the existing windows. Determine their dimensions to make sure new windows will fit correctly.
Choosing Window Type and Material: Consider factors such as environment, design, and budget. Popular materials include vinyl, wood, Reliable Glazing Services aluminum, and fiberglass.
Budgeting: Determine how much you're ready to invest. Expenses will differ depending on the type and number of windows.
Hiring a Professional vs. DIY: While some house owners might pick to manage the installation themselves, employing a professional can make sure a proper fit and seal, which is important for energy performance.
Installation: This might involve removing old windows, preparing the frame, setting up the brand-new window, sealing, and finishing touches.
Evaluation: Once set up, examine the windows to ensure they open and close smoothly and inspect for any spaces that might cause drafts.

2. What is the best time of year to replace windows?
While window replacement can be done at any time, spring and fall are generally perfect due to milder weather conditions, which can assist in an efficient installation.
3. Can I change windows myself?
DIY window replacement is possible for those with experience. Nevertheless, hiring a professional ensures precise installation and insulation, which is vital for energy efficiency.
4. What are energy-efficient windows?
Energy-efficient windows typically have multiple panes of glass that are filled with gas, have low-emissivity (Low-E) finishings that reflect heat, and are well-insulated to decrease energy loss.
5. For how long does window replacement take?
The time needed for window replacement mainly depends upon the number of windows being replaced. Normally, a single window can be changed in a number of hours, while an entire home might take a week or longer.
